vote to help me decide new project car

OK guys here's the deal. I'm on the verge of selling my 94 Z28. after that i will have about 7,000 to spend on building up a car. After a lot of researching i have come down to 3 options. I really can't decide, I want to consider all aspects of the cars, the car will have to be fast, but not the fastest thing on the road i'm happy with low 14's.....and the car will have to look good. Also i want to consider the interior ergonomics (i think that's the right word) and comfort level. please vote to help me decide......Oh one more thing i will be auto-xing the car too.....thanks again.

the 3 options are

1....B20'd EG coupe

2....SR20DET 240sx

3....AWD 1gen DSM

i dont think id got for a b20, unless you are looking to spend big $$$$. i know a guy, sleeved the block, b16 head, balenced the crank, eagle rods and i think je pistons. his build cost him around $6,000. hes putting about 200hp to the wheels. but a few more tips to the dyno, hes hoping to be at around 220whp with is current setup.
